Tigers Make Mighty Comeback to Defeat South Florida
Oct 22, 2021 | Women's Volleyball
MEMPHIS, Tenn.– After a taking a quick 2-0 lead in the match, Memphis would struggle to stop the offense of South Florida in the third and fourth sets. But, the Tigers would make an ultimate comeback late in the fifth set to take the 3-2 win.
Memphis 3, South Florida 2
25-22, 25-23, 16-25, 21-25,16-14
Set 1
· A close one to start, Memphis took their largest lead of the set off back-to-back kills from Sabrina Bianco and Miaya Smith at 20-17.
· South Florida would fight back and, with a kill and service ace from Marta Cvitkovic and Tizi Puljiz, respectively, would force the Tigers to call a timeout with a 23-21 lead.
· Memphis would get the 25-22 set one win after a kill from Tabytha Toelke and an error from the Bulls.
Set 2
· The second set started out much like the first with both teams trading points.
· Memphis would get a small lead after South Florida committed consecutive errors to give the tigers an 18-15 advantage.
· USF would make a comeback and take their first lead of the match at 22-20 after six straight points from Tizi Puljiz and Ally Barnhart.
· The Tigers would rally back from a deficit to take a 25-23 set two win off three consecutive kills from Gigi Crescenzo.
Set 3
· South Florida would control the tempo of set three from the first serve.
· The Bulls had as much as an eight point advantage before taking the 25-16 win.
Set 4
· After playing close to start the set, South Florida would go on a 6-0 run to gain an 18-12 lead.
· The Tigers would get right back into the set with back-to-back kills from Orf and Autumn Hamilton to cut their deficit to 18-15.
· The Bulls would hold their lead through the set and tie the match at 2-2 with a 25-21.
Set 5
· Memphis came out swinging in the final set; the Tigers scored eight of the last nine points of the set to take the 16-14 set five win.
· After looking at a 13-8 deficit, errors committed by the Bulls and two final kills from Smith and Bianco would give the Tigers the 3-2 match win.
NOTABLES
· Tonight's win breaks a six-game losing streak for Memphis.
· Elizabeth Orf led the team with 11 kills on 20 attempts for a .450 hitting percentage while Miaya Smith and Gigi Crescenzoboth added in 10 kills.
· Sabrina Bianco led all players with 42 assists while Bianco and Tabytha Toelke picked up 12 digs each.
